Diploma of Screen and Media

TAFE Queensland's state-of-the-art facilities, studios, and specialist educators with strong links to industry are ready to launch you into jobs in the film, television and digital content industries. This course also provides pathways into a range of higher education courses.

The screen industry plays an important role in Australia's economy. The emergence of new technologies and wide range of job prospects means this is an exciting industry to be a part of. This course will give you the advanced skills required to work within this fast-paced dynamic sector.


Film and TV Production stream (Greater Brisbane, Sunshine Coast, Gold Coast)
Learn a range of film-making skills needed for careers in the film, television and digital content industries. This advanced qualification is ideal for creative people seeking employment as a film-maker, editor, camera person, production manager, content creator or any of the multiple film and video crew roles.

Led by industry experts, this immersive and hands-on course will give you valuable screen production skills in directing, camera operation, lighting, sound recording, video editing, writing and producing. You’ll have the opportunity to design and produce your own short screen productions, as well as perform a variety of crew roles on multiple TAFE productions.


3D Animation and Visual Effects stream (Gold Coast)
This course is ideal for creative people wanting to gain skills in visual effects industries such as, 3D modelling and animation, compositing, real time movie making, movie titles, shooting footage for visual effects as well as video editing.

This course will give you the intermediate skills required to work within this exciting and challenging sector. Enhance your skills and job prospects by choosing to specialise in this field and learn how to model and animate 3D models, use real time engines to create production ready environments using our state-of-the-art lab fitted out with high end workstations, motion capture facilities, Wacom Cintiq drawing tablets, 3D printers, and 3D scanning equipment.

Learn how to create video titles, use our custom-built sound stage to shoot footage and green screen content, edit video footage, develop storyboards and combine all of this to create visual effects.

Working on a student visa

If you're a student visa holder you can work in Australia while you're studying. You are permitted to start working once you have commenced your TAFE Queensland course. During the semester, you can work up to 40 hours per fortnight and during semester holidays you can work as many hours as you like.

Some TAFE Queensland courses include unpaid work experience as part of your course. If vocational placement is required as part of your course, these hours are not counted in the 40 hours per fortnight.

Minimum age requirement

At TAFE Queensland we want to see our students succeed. We are an adult learning environment, but we also provide education and training to younger students. If you are under the age of 18, you will be required to meet further entry requirements.

English language requirements

For international students wanting to study at TAFE Queensland you must have a minimum English language skill level. If English is not your first language, you must have a minimum International English Language Testing System (IELTS) Academic score.

This minimum score is dependent on the study level you plan to complete:

  • For certificate III, certificate IV, diploma* and advanced diploma courses: overall 5.5 (with no score lower than 5.0)
  • For higher education (associate degree and above) courses: overall 6.5 (with no score lower than 6.0)

*Some courses and passport nationalities may require higher IELTS (Academic) scores than the minimum of IELTS 5.5 and/or include specific sub-score requirements. These will be detailed in the important information section of the course information page.
